Floating Wind turbine Platform Assessment and Analysis
Floating wind turbine is a feasible solution for the development of wind energy in deep water areas, however, the site selection, floating station type, system collocation, construction and installation are all different from the feasibility assessment considerations of fixed offshore wind farms; especially the design and analysis techniques of floating wind turbine are quite complex and difficult areas, not only need to consider various loads to be calculated by wind turbines on land, but also to further consider the interaction of wave forces, ocean currents, hydrodynamics and foundation infrastructure in wave environments, load of radiation and reflected wave, as well as related to the techniques of such as mooring systems that balance static and dynamic stability.
The content of the Floating Wind turbine Platform Analysis of the Center includes the exploration of platform stability, seakeeping analysis, platform structural strength analysis and assessment criteria, design requirements and analysis modes of mooring and anchoring systems.
